Updated Solar Panel Prices in Pakistan (2025)

Here’s a list of the most popular solar brands with their average price ranges in Pakistan:

Brand Wattage Range Price Range (PKR) Efficiency Warranty
JA Solar 540W – 560W 34,000 – 39,000 21.3% – 21.7% 12 yrs product / 25 yrs performance
Longi Solar 540W – 555W 33,000 – 38,000 21.0% – 21.6% 12 yrs product / 25 yrs performance
Jinko Solar 545W – 565W 35,000 – 39,500 21.5% – 21.8% 12 yrs product / 25 yrs performance
Trina Solar 540W – 550W 34,000 – 38,000 21.3% – 21.5% 12 yrs product / 25 yrs performance
Canadian Solar 545W – 555W 34,500 – 38,500 21.2% – 21.6% 12 yrs product / 25 yrs performance
Risen Energy 535W – 545W 32,000 – 36,000 20.9% – 21.4% 10 yrs product / 25 yrs performance
Suntech Solar 540W – 550W 32,000 – 36,500 20.8% – 21.3% 10 yrs product / 25 yrs performance

💡 Prices may vary depending on the city, dealer, and import costs.


Best Solar Inverters in Pakistan (2025)

Solar panels are only half the system – the inverter is the brain that converts solar energy into usable electricity. Here are the most reliable inverter brands:

Inverter Brand Type Price Range (PKR) Warranty
Growatt On-grid / Hybrid 120,000 – 650,000 5–10 years
Huawei On-grid / Hybrid 180,000 – 750,000 10 years
Solis On-grid 110,000 – 500,000 5–10 years
GoodWe Hybrid 150,000 – 700,000 5–10 years
Inverex On-grid / Hybrid 130,000 – 600,000 5 years

👉 For net metering, you must choose an inverter approved by NEPRA in Pakistan.


Installation Cost of Solar Systems in Pakistan

The total cost depends on the system size, panels, and inverter type. Here’s an estimate for 2025:

System Size Power Usage Estimated Cost (PKR) Suitable For
3kW Small homes 500,000 – 600,000 2–3 fans, lights, TV, fridge
5kW Medium homes 750,000 – 900,000 Appliances + 1 AC
10kW Large homes 1,500,000 – 1,800,000 Multiple ACs + heavy load
20kW Businesses / Villas 3,000,000 – 3,500,000 Full commercial setups
